Default Stupid things that go wrong with our bodies

Sheesh...after caring for my DGD (who is 18 mos. old now) off and on over the past few months, I developed shoulder pain that hits in various areas of the upper arm. Sometimes it doesn't hurt at all, and other times it is extremely painful. I have experienced pain due to pinched nerves in the neck before, and am wondering if this is the culprit.

At the same time, my right hand is experiencing tingling in various parts of the fingers, along with pain. I fell in 2000 and broke my wrist, leading to 3 surgeries and probable arthritis. So I put it off to structural rather than neuro problems. But it is strange how it affects different fingers at different times, and times without any sxs at all...

it's been difficult getting a decent night's sleep due to the pain in the shoulder. Functioning with either side is rough during the day.

Not sure if I should cough it up to MS, or to see a doc for this...having MS makes me question every thing that comes up
